The Gariep Hydroelectric Power Station, positioned at coordinates -30.6260, 25.5040 in South Africa, is a cornerstone of the nation’s renewable energy strategy. With a robust capacity of 360 MW, this hydroelectric facility plays a crucial role in the energy generation mix of South Africa, contributing significantly to the grid operated by Eskom. Commissioned in the late 1990s, Gariep harnesses the power of the Gariep Dam, utilizing its water resources to generate clean electricity through a series of turbines. The use of hydroelectric technology not only supports the country’s quest for sustainable energy solutions but also aids in flood control and irrigation benefits for the surrounding areas. The strategic location of the Gariep facility allows it to leverage the natural flow of the Orange River, optimizing energy production during peak flow seasons. Carbon Footprint

Zero Direct Emissions

Gariep Hydroelectric Power Station is a hydro power plant producing approximately 1261 GWh of clean electricity per year with zero direct CO₂ emissions during operation.

Lifecycle emissions: ~24 g CO₂/kWh (manufacturing, transport, decommissioning)
